An Intrusion-Tolerant Mechanism for Intrusion Detection Systems
2008 Third International Conference on Availability, Reliability and Security, 2008In accordance with the increasing importance of intrusion detection systems (IDS), users justifiably demand the trustworthiness of the IDS. However, sophisticated attackers attempt to disable the IDS before they launch a thorough attack. Therefore, to accomplish its function, an IDS should have some mechanism to guarantee uninterrupted detection ...

Overview of intrusion detection and intrusion prevention
Proceedings of the 5th annual conference on Information security curriculum development, 2008This report provides an overview of IPS systems. In the first section a comparison of IDS and IPS is made, where an IPS system is defined as an integration of IDS and a firewall. The second section describes what is needed to set up an IPS system. In the third section, IPS alternatives are discussed for different types of organizations.
